Social Media and the Super Moon Eclipse

Last night’s lunar eclipse was all over over social media feeds this morning. The eclipse coincided with the moon at perigee – its closest distance from earth, making it appear up to 14% larger in diameter. The coincidence of supermoon (perigee) and blood-red eclipse last occurred in 1982, making last night’s occurrence a spectacular event, with unusually clear […]

Galway Gamers’ Kickstarter Launches Biker Mice for Mobile

Fans of nineties TV animation Biker Mice from Mars have an opportunity to help turn the franchise into a mobile game, thanks to a Kickstarter launched by an Irish company yesterday. Galway-based game developers 9th Impact beat off international competition last year to get the licence to develop a Biker Mice game for Android and iOS. They’ve been working […]
